Skip to main content

Multiplayer: udostępnianie map, blueprinty i sygnały Guide

Multiplayer w shapez 2 obejmuje narzędzia i funkcje, które pozwalają wielu graczom współdzielić mapy, blueprints i zsynchronizowane ustawienia, aby mogli grać razem lub odtworzyć ten sam świat na różnych maszynach.

Udostępnianie map i odtwarzalność

  • Map Generation jest kontrolowany przez zestaw opcji (prawdopodobieństwo pojawienia się kształtu/łatki płynu, rozmiary, prawdopodobieństwa wystąpienia poszczególnych kształtów dla pure/full/partial/half/tertiary/secondary/primary/uncolored itp.) oraz przez liczbę Seed.
  • Seed jest liczbą całkowitą, która razem z ustawieniami Map Generation deterministycznie generuje pozycje i zawartość wszystkich łatek zasobów oraz losowe kształty linii celów Operator Level. Udostępnienie tego samego Seed i ustawień Map Generation pozwala innemu graczowi wygenerować identyczną mapę.
  • Użyj map preview w Map Generation UI, aby zweryfikować, że ustawienia + Seed generują oczekiwaną mapę przed udostępnieniem.

Schematy — kopiowanie, wklejanie, udostępnianie

  • Utwórz zaznaczenie, wybierając jedną lub kilka maszyn albo platform. UI zaznaczenia pokazuje rozmiar i liczbę zawartych budynków.
  • Przekształć zaznaczenie w blueprint, aby duplikować sekcje fabryki, zapisać je na później lub udostępnić innym graczom.
  • Umieszczanie blueprint zachowuje się jak zwykłe umieszczanie: hologram podąża za kursorem i możesz Confirm Placement, Cancel Placement, Rotate (R / Shift+R), Mirror (F / Shift+F). Dla blueprint maszyn możesz użyć Transform Up (Shift+E) lub Transform Down (Shift+Q), aby zmienić poziom pionowy bez przesuwania kamery.
  • Użyj Paste Blueprint (domyślnie Ctrl+V), aby przywołać wcześniej skopiowany hologram blueprint z powrotem pod kursor.
  • Gdy ustawienie Copy Blueprints to Clipboard jest włączone, kod blueprint jest automatycznie kopiowany podczas tworzenia blueprint; w przeciwnym razie kliknij Copy to Clipboard w dymku podpowiedzi. Kod blueprint można przekazać innym graczom, którzy następnie wciśną Paste Blueprint, aby go zaimportować.
  • Schematy można także zapisywać jako pliki do importu/eksportu.

Miejsca do udostępniania blueprintów

  • Community Vortex wyszukiwarka blueprintów (community-vortex.shapez2.com/blueprint/search).
  • Oficjalny kanał shapez 2 na Discord #🛠blueprints.

Globalne udostępnianie sygnałów

  • Global Signal Transmitters i Receivers pozwalają na udostępnianie sygnałów z przewodów obwodowych między odległymi lokalizacjami (przydatne w rozgrywce multiplayer lub dla dużych fabryk podzielonych między bazy).
  • Global Signal Receiver monitoruje Channel Input (przewód). Zachowanie Receiver:
    • Czerwony: Channel Input jest null lub sygnałem z przewodu, który nigdy nie był użyty przez żaden Global Signal Transmitter.
    • Żółty: Channel Input jest sygnałem z przewodu, który był używany (kiedykolwiek) przez jakiś Global Signal Transmitter.
    • Zielony: Channel Input jest sygnałem z przewodu, który obecnie jest Channel Input któregoś Global Signal Transmitter, który również ma nie-null Signal Input. W stanie Green Signal Output Receivera odpowiada Signal Input tego Transmittera.
  • Upewnij się, że Transmitters i Receivers używają dopasowanych sygnałów kanałów, aby prawidłowo przekazywać wartości.

Zsynchronizowane ustawienia

  • Niektóre pliki konfiguracyjne mogą być synchronizowane przez Steam Cloud, dzięki czemu wiele maszyn używających tego samego konta Steam dzieli ustawienia Accessibility i ogólne/dev tweaks. Folder synchronizowany zawiera Accessibility.json, Dev.json i General.json.
  • Ta synchronizacja dotyczy wyłącznie plików ustawień; udostępnianie map i blueprintów używa mechanizmów Seed/kodów blueprint opisanych powyżej.

Praktyczne workflowy multiplayer

  • Aby grać kooperacyjnie na tej samej mapie, uzgodnijcie ustawienia Map Generation + Seed, aby wszyscy zaczęli na tym samym świecie.
  • Wymieniajcie się blueprintami za pomocą kodów w schowku lub plików, aby szybko replikować sekcje fabryki między graczami.
  • Używajcie Global Signal Transmitters/Receivers, aby koordynować logikę między odległymi obszarami fabryki lub między współpracującymi graczami, którzy utrzymują oddzielne bazy.
  • Publikujcie i odkrywajcie blueprints na Community Vortex lub Discord, aby dzielić się projektami ze szerszą społecznością.

Pages featured in this guide